Associations to the word «Personation»

Wiktionary

PERSONATION, noun. The act of personating: the playing of a role or portrayal of a character
PERSONATION, noun. The roles or characters so played
PERSONATION, noun. (UK) The act of voting in an election by impersonating someone else.

Dictionary definition

PERSONATION, noun. Imitating the mannerisms of another person.
PERSONATION, noun. Acting the part of a character on stage; dramatically representing the character by speech and action and gesture.
